The video discusses the significant rise in Toronto's real estate prices, with a 33% increase from last year, the highest in decades. Experts Eric Hertzberg and David Scanlon analyze the data, highlighting historical trends and current market dynamics, including supply and demand factors. The discussion also covers potential policy responses, such as taxes on foreign buyers and vacant homes, drawing comparisons with Vancouver's market. Mayor John Tory's cautious approach to policy changes is also examined.
